The man behind the business is Jacky Choo, founder and chairman of GCL Asia. But how did this industry titan get its start? Jacky Choo, founder and chairman of GCL Asia / Image credit: GCL Asia The group is responsible for bringing some award-winning favourites to Singapore, including Hogwarts Legacy, Grand Theft Auto V, Red Dead Redemption II, Cyberpunk 2077, The Witcher 3: Wild Hunt, and Elden Ring. GCL Asia, a Singaporean games distribution, publishing and marketing group, which claims to be valued in the hundreds of millions, knows a little something about that.ĭespite being an unassuming local company, GCL Asia has forged more than 15 multi-year deals with big-name publishers such as TAKE-TWO, CD Projekt Red, Warner Bros. ![]() Have you ever wondered how some of your favourite games got here? ![]()
